Description

On December 26, 2018, distributed denial-of-service (DDoS) attacks targeted the websites of independent Philippine media outlets Bulatlat, Kodao, and Pinoy Weekly, rendering them inaccessible. The cyberattacks coincided with the publication of stories marking the 50th anniversary of the Communist Party of the Philippines. AlterMidya, a national network of independent media organizations, publicly condemned the attacks on December 28 through its National Secretariat chairperson Luis Teodoro. Teodoro characterized the incidents as direct assaults against media entities committed to truth-telling amid state pressures on press freedoms. The technical disruption prevented public access to the news sites for an unspecified duration following the initial attack date.

The National Union of Journalists of the Philippines (NUJP) joined AlterMidya in denouncing the takedowns as simultaneous attacks undermining constitutional freedoms. Both organizations framed the cyberattacks within broader concerns about executive overreach and democratic erosion, emphasizing the alternative media's role in diversifying national discourse. No attribution for the attacks was provided in the statements. Teodoro specifically highlighted the outlets' perseverance against systemic threats to expression while NUJP affirmed their legitimacy within the media landscape. The incident drew attention to operational vulnerabilities of independent media amid politically contentious reporting cycles.
